MLS ID: 1627993 6 Photo(s) Very Rare OfferingLand is rarely sold in this location. | LUPC JurisdictionIn unorganized areas the LUPC has zoning authority. Most subdistricts allow non-commercial RV occupancy up to 120 days per year and unlimited unoccupied storage with a campsite permit. A few do not allow pressurized water systems or permanent structures. Contact the LUPC with your parcel's map and lot number to confirm.
